    (3) Our Lord and St. Peter were travelling one day. They happened on an old man nearly dead. He put out his hand to ask for help but Our Lord passed by. Further on there was a boy breaking stones. He also asked for help and Our Lord gave it to him. When Our Lord returned some time after he found the boy drunk. St. Peter said to Our Lord, "See what you have done to that boy, you could have helped the poor man. Our Lord said to St. Peter, "you go and you will find the old man dead and you will get three purses of gold in his pocket. When you get them go to the sea shore and throw them out into the sea." Peter did as he was told but he didn't throw one bag of the money away he said it would be a pity. He kept it for himself. He came back to Our Lord and told him what he had done. Our Lord said "Peter a man of your coat will be covetous until the end of time."
